Transaction 528053e2cce1afbab86aa20f5c37b02e9e0bf8e316892c8f7c096af22574aea3

38 Input
2 Outputs
  • 528053e2cce1afbab86aa20f5c37b02e9e0bf8e316892c8f7c096af22574aea3:0
  • value  970491
    address  14P9hXqvrQ4FGc14HpiY8cvTqmVXPx5csG
  • 528053e2cce1afbab86aa20f5c37b02e9e0bf8e316892c8f7c096af22574aea3:1
  • value  625888267
    address  1NDyJtNTjmwk5xPNhjgAMu4HDHigtobu1s